Is mental illness increasing?

I have always been of the opinion that mental illness (autism, down syndrome, add, adhd) are only 'more common' now because they are recognized when they were not in the past.

However, I am seeing a lot of people having kids with mental issues with otherwise healthy parents, with no known family history of mental illnesses (that I know of).


Down syndrome might be due to people having children at later ages thus increasing the incidence. But what about autism? And before you ask, no, these are not the children of cousin marriages lol. Oddly enough the cousin marriage kids are healthy and very smart.

Chemicals in the water, plastics, and air? Hormones and antibiotics in the meat? Fertilizers and bug poisons on the crops? Decreasing testosterone in men and rise and infertility. Crazy times we live in.
